How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Digital Communication from Visible Music College Cost?

$20,000 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Visible Music College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Visible Music College paid an average of $675 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$20,000$20,000
On Campus Room and Board$6,000$6,000
On Campus Other Expenses$5,931$5,931

Does Visible Music College Offer an Online BA in Digital Communication?

If you’re interested in online learning, you’re in luck. Visible Music College does offer online classes in its digital communication bachelor’s degree program.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the Visible Music College Online Learning page.
